Comprehending Bifold Door Mechanics
Before diving into repair, it is necessary to understand how bifold doors run. A bifold door consists of two or more panels that fold back against each other when opened. The panels are connected by hinges and are suspended from a leading track and supported by pivots at the bottom.

As soon as you have actually gathered your tools and products, follow these steps to repair your bifold door rotates:
Step 1: Assess the ProblemVisual Check: Look for signs of wear, misalignment, or any parts that might be harmed.Test Operation: Open and close the door to determine if it comes across resistance or other concerns.Step 2: Remove the Bifold DoorEliminate Panels: Carefully fold back the door panels and lift them off the track. Utilize a helper if required, as some panels can be heavy.Action 3: Inspect the PivotsCheck Conditions: Look closely on top and bottom pivots for wear or damage.Tighten Up Loose Screws: Use a screwdriver to ensure that all screws are tightening up the pivots, hinges, and panels.Step 4: Replace Damaged PivotsGet Rid Of Old Pivots: If a pivot is harmed, thoroughly loosen it from the door frame and panel.Set Up New Pivots: Follow the guidelines in your replacement pivot kit to set up the brand-new pivots.Step 5: Realign the DoorsUse a Level: Before reattaching, guarantee that the door is level. Adjust the pivots as required to attain proper alignment.Examine Floor Guides: Ensure that the floor guide is correctly positioned to avoid the panels from swinging out of alignment.Action 6: Test the DoorsOpen and Close: Once everything is back in place, test the doors to ensure they operate smoothly without sound or resistance.Change as Necessary: If there are still problems, make small modifications to the pivots or hinges.Step 7: Apply LubricationUse Silicone Spray: Lightly spray the pivots and tracks, ensuring smooth movement. Avoid over-lubrication, as it can draw in dust and particles.Maintenance Tips for Bifold Doors
